The average occupancy rate of Macau’s hotel guest rooms fell by 7.8% year-on-year to 38.7% in November, with the occupancy rates in 3-star and 5-star rooms suffering the greatest declines. November’s occupancy rate was also 3.1 percentage points lower than October, impacted by lower visitation as a result of pandemic outbreaks across mainland China.
According to information from the Statistics and Census Service (DSEC), the rates for 3-star and 5-star hotels decreased by 14.0 percentage points and 8.6 percentage points respectively, while the total number of hotel guests in November fell by 17.2% year-on-year to 409,000. The number of mainland guests fell by 19.8% to 323,000 while local guests dropped by 2.6% to 61,000.
For the first 11 months of 2022, the average occupancy rate of Macau guest rooms decreased by 11.6 percentage points year-on-year to 38.0% and the number of guests by 22.0% to 4,658,000.
